How do I get to Stanley Green, Poole by public transport?
+
Stanley Green is accessible by bus from Poole town centre, with routes serving the Fleetsbridge and Stanley Green Road area. The nearest railway station is Poole, approximately two miles away. Journey times and frequency vary, so checking the Morebus network or Google Maps before travelling is advisable.
